There may not be a way to understand exactly for how long your water damages has lingered, however there are some means to establish if the water damages is brand-new or old. https://www.mitmoradabad.edu.in/elearning/profile/Garnresto12/. Generally, without rings around it, as well as the surface area of it will certainly really feel wet, however firm. This is since newer water damages has actually not had time to weaken the drywall or other material.

Restoration ServicesWater Damage
Old water damages will have completely dry water rings around the area, the a lot more rings, the longer the water damage has actually likely been there. If you discover degeneration or mold around the spot, this indicates the water damage has actually been along for sufficient time to deteriorate the area, meaning the damage is not new.

The drying out procedure for residences influenced by water damage can differ. Technically there's not an accurate evaluation on for how long the drying out time would take. However, usually, a water harmed house may take about 5 days to completely dry. In various other instances, it could take as little as 2 days, or in various other circumstances, it may take a couple of weeks to dry out a residence.

When managing untreated water damages, there are several prospective carcinogen related to this scenario. These consist of microorganisms, viruses, mold and mildews, fungi, chemicals and also gases. Some of these materials can lead to breathing troubles, skin irritation, eye inflammations, frustrations, nausea, throwing up, wooziness, tiredness, coughing, shortness of breath, wheezing, to name a few.

If the water is black water, like from sewer, anything the water touches instantly ends up being a prospective bio-hazard. With this kind of water damages, the home will certainly require to be sanitized. Within simply a solitary hour as much as a day after your residence has actually been exposed to water, it will certainly begin to cause damages. This is when drywall begins to lump as well as break, furniture begins to swell and split, and steel surfaces start to tarnish. Whether you can save wet furnishings depends on the quantity of water as well as the type of furnishings. garnrestoration.com. Water will certainly cause composite furniture to break down much faster than woods. The faster you can dry the air, one of the most likely you can salvage your furniture after a flood or water occasion.
